The chemical capsaicin, which is present in spicy chili peppers, attaches to a pain receptor known as TRPV1, which is the same receptor that sends a signal to your brain when you accidently burn your hand on a hot stove. It can be found all over your body, including in your mouth, digestive tract, and – you guessed it – your anus muscles.

How do I stop my anus from burning after eating spicy food?

If your anus burns and itches after eating spicy meals, it’s critical that you keep your buttocks as clean and dry as possible to avoid further irritation. Wash your buttocks with a gentle soap and warm water, and once they’re clean, use some calamine lotion to relieve the itching and burning that has occurred.

Why does my anus burn when I poop after eating spicy food?

Foods that are hot and spicy Capsaicin has the potential to irritate digestive tissues, resulting in diarrhea. As diarrhea accelerates the digestion process, the capsaicin in spicy meals may be expelled from the body before it can be broken down, resulting in a burning sensation as the feces travel through the system.

How can I soothe my anus?

Warm water may do wonders for your skin. When the anus is itchy, try having a sitz bath, which consists of sitting in a shallow tub of warm water for 15 minutes several times a day. Allowing the region to air dry or gently dabbing with a clean cloth is preferable to rubbing the area. Protect the area with a lotion or ointment that forms a protective barrier.
